This is the moment two Colombian elite commandos plunge to their deaths while holding onto a rope with the national flag flying from it from below a helicopter.
The incident took place during the closing ceremony for the 2019 Feria de las Flores (Festival of the Flowers) event in the city of Medellin in the north-western Colombian department of Antioquia.

In the footage, a helicopter is seen flying the Colombian flag as a chopper behind displays the flag of Antioquia.
As two commandos hold onto the Colombian flag, the rope appears to come undone and the servicemen plummet to the ground.
According to Colombian Air Force, the victims have been identified as commandos Jesus Mosquera and Sebastian Gamboa Ricaurte who were based in Rionegro in Antioquia.
The emergency services were sent to the scene while the local airport was reportedly closed as an investigation got underway.
An Air Force spokesperson said that they regretted the incident and sent their condolences to the servicemen’s families.
The statement added: “The reasons behind this painful accident are still being investigated by the authorities.”
Defence Minister Guillermo Botero announced the suspension of air shows featuring military personnel as they look into what caused the commandos to fall from the helicopter.
